On 08/27/97, Fergus Henderson wrote:
>
>Objective-C was not better than C++. Objective-C was a basically
>"Smalltalk in C": a dynamically typed OOP language embedded inside C.
>In my humble opinion, this is not a good match. To the best of my
>knowledge, Objective-C lacked static checking and was much less efficient
>than C++.
>
I think that Objective-C from Stepstone permitted both static type checking
and static binding as an option. Objective-C from NeXT permits static type
checking. NeXT also introduced Objective-C "Protocols" which were used by
Sun as a model for Java "Interfaces". In either case you can determine the
"type" of an object without knowing it's class.
Objective-C is somewhat slower than C++. I've seen empirical estimates
that place the difference in the range of 10%. If you need that extra 10%
performance, and you can design a nice efficient system and implement it
successfully using C++, go ahead. Taligent had a lot of trouble with sytem
design using C++. But maybe you can do it.
